Abstract  Abstract

The present invention provides a method and system for user equipment to perform a series of operations to reduce latency and potentially prevent loss of packet data unit transmission during a service-side HS-DSCH cell change procedure. It is. In order to recover the data buffered by the source Node B more efficiently, a new standard for UEs that generate a PDU status report as soon as possible following the notification of cell change indicated by the RRC procedure. Is introduced (14). A PDU status may be indicated for each radio link controller associated with the HS-DSCH transport channel (20). Further, in response to the Inter-Node B service side HS-DSCH cell change, the SRNC may wait for a PDU status report before starting to transmit new data in the target cell (26).
